What roof shade is the coolest?
This topic has been discussed for years. Black materials are superior thermal retainers, and traditionally temperature-efficient roofing systems have consistently been white to optimize their performance.
Berkeley Lab findings has demonstrated that boosting a roofing's sunlight reflection capability from about 20% to roughly 55% can diminish cooling energy by up to 20%.

Metal Roof FAQs
Does a metal roofing system increase home valuation?
An up-to-date metal roofing system on your current or fresh home can enhance that house’s resale value by 1 to 6% when contrasted with an asphalt-shingled one.
Moreover, you'll regain most of the expenses in as little as six years.
What is the cost for a metal roof?
Property owners can expect metal roof prices to vary from $5 to $14 per square foot based on the type of roofing installed.
Steel is the dominant, with installation pricing at an approximate of about $35k for an 1,800 sq ft home.

Are metal roofs hail-proof?
Metal roofs are durable and hail-resistant! In fact, most steel roofing products have Class 4 impact resistance and hail grades given by Underwriters' Laboratory.
This means that when a ice pellets storm strikes your house, the worst you'll notice is some slight external harm to your shingle.
